Unlike upright machines, horizontal balers use a horizontal feeding system, making them well suited to continuous or high-capacity environments.
The design of a horizontal baler machine supports efficient material flow. Materials can be introduced through conveyor systems, which reduces manual handling and supports consistent workflows. Core Features of Horizontal Balers
One of the key advantages of horizontal balers is their ability to handle materials without interruption. This is particularly useful in sites with constant waste output, such as logistics hubs and industrial environments.
These machines are designed to manage large quantities of waste. Their design allows steady processing without regular interruptions, helping to keep processes running smoothly.
Many units include automated systems such as automatic tying functions and adjustable settings. These reduce reliance on manual labour and help ensure uniform bale quality. Although horizontal balers require more floor space than vertical options, they are ideal for sites with sufficient room. Their layout commonly integrates with conveyors to improve efficiency.

Maintenance and Operational Considerations
Regular maintenance is important for reliable performance. Inspecting key elements such as hydraulics, blades, and tying systems can help prevent breakdowns.
Staff should receive adequate training to ensure correct handling. This includes knowing how to load materials, check bale output, and spot faults in advance.
